Suggested itinerary
Take a direct flight from Mumbai to Dubai in around three hours, check in, and enjoy a relaxed first evening at Dubai Marina.
Visit the Dubai Mall, ascend Burj Khalifa 'At The Top', and watch the Dubai Fountain show after dark.
Set off on an afternoon desert safari with dune-bashing, camel rides and a starlit BBQ dinner with live entertainment.
Discover Palm Jumeirah and Atlantis, then wander the Gold and Spice Souks with an abra ride across the Creek.
Relax on the beach or shop for gifts before your direct flight back to Mumbai.

Why Dubai works so well from Mumbai
The short Mumbai–Dubai flight is the real draw — you lose barely half a day getting there, which leaves more of your holiday for the city itself. First-timers love how orderly and English-friendly Dubai is, and the 1.5-hour time difference means almost no jet lag. What your Dubai trip includes
A typical package covers the icons and the fun. Ride to the top of the Burj Khalifa, shop and watch the fountains at Dubai Mall, cruise the glittering Dubai Marina and stroll Palm Jumeirah. The evening desert safari — dune-bashing, camels, a barbecue dinner and belly dance — is the trip highlight for most guests; explore our Dubai desert safari tour. Many travellers add a day trip to Abu Dhabi for the Sheikh Zayed Grand Mosque. Indian and Jain-friendly veg food is easy to find across the city, so meals are never a worry.
Planning, pricing and the best time to go
Dubai is at its most pleasant from roughly November to March, when days are warm and evenings cool — perfect for the desert and outdoor dining; summer is hotter but comes with lower hotel rates and quieter attractions.
